By the editors · 2 min readLouLou Blue lightens the dark oriental architecture of its predecessor into something more approachable. Peach and bergamot open with a bright, slightly sweet fruitiness, while anise adds a gentle licorice note that gives the opening a distinctive, nostalgic sweetness particular to 1990s feminine compositions.

Freesia stands at the heart — a clean, watery-green floral with delicate sweetness that bridges the fruit opening and the warm base without demanding attention. It is not a complicated note, but here it provides exactly the transition the composition needs.

Tonka bean, sandalwood, and vanilla close with the expected warmth, while vetiver adds a dry, slightly smoky counterpoint that prevents the base from becoming purely sweet. LouLou Blue is a competent 1990s floral-oriental — lighter than its original, honest about its intentions, and genuinely pleasant on skin.
